Output fd1895cfb6f105a44ce5c39ccdef103f9316c11f9b57ab0567a6ad184408398b:13

value
264599579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2328ac00cc7831371d65fa15c28eab6239b8259c OP_EQUAL
address
MB74c5Pevb5m4Ydf4bJJMicGtU4twyaVT2
transaction
fd1895cfb6f105a44ce5c39ccdef103f9316c11f9b57ab0567a6ad184408398b
spent
true